6.- EUROPEAN ROLL-OVER REGULATIONS ON BUSES

•Regulation No. 36 of the UN Economic Commission for Europe(UN/ECE) on Uniform Provisions concerning the Approval of LargePassengers Vehicles with regard to their General Construction,which is anexed to the Agreement of 20 March 1958, concerningthe adoption of uniform conditions for approval and reciprocalrecognition of approval for motor vehicle equipment and parts.

•Directive 2001/85/EC of the European Parliament and of theCouncil of 20 November 2001 relating to special provisions forvehicles used for the carriage of passengers comprising morethan eight seats in addition to the driver´s seat, and amendingDirectives 70/156/EEC and 97/27/EC.

Proposal to modify buses directives May 2003.- I.E. of Cantabria (Spain) 10

6.1.- APPROVAL OF STRENGTH OF BUSES SUPERSTRUCTUREACCORDING TO THE R. 66 AND THE D. 2001/85/CE

• Each type of vehicle shall be verified according to one of thefollowing methods at the discretion of the manufacturer:

• Roll-over test on a complet vehicle.• Roll-over test on a body section or sections representative of

a complet vehicle.• A pendulum test on a body section or sections.• A verification of strength of the superstructure by calculation.

• The approval according to the R. 66, complies with therequirements of this Directive.

Proposal to modify buses directives May 2003.- I.E. of Cantabria (Spain) 11

• E = 0,75 x M x g x h, where:• E = energy in J ; 0,75= reducer coef.• M = unloaden mass of bus in kg• g = gravity acceleration in m/s2

• h = fall of bus gravity center from its maximum height in m.

8.- COMPARATION BETWEEN BUSES AND TRACTORSDIRECTIVES.

• Energy per mass unit transmmited to the structure ofboth vehicles, a 13000 kg mass bus and a 2000 kgmass tractor, by their own tests:

For the bus: 6,18 J/kgFor the tractor: 9,37 J/kg

• Energy per mass unit transmited to the superstructure ofthe bus in its test , and to the structure of the tractor in itsside test:

For the bus: 6,18 J/kg. For the tractor: 4,17 J/kg

10.- PROPOSAL TO MODIFY THE BUSES DIRECTIVES

• A 1.-Superstructure tests:1.-Side: Same as Directive 2001/85/CE.2.-Front and rear: Similar to tractors D. 77/536/CEE.3.-Roof crushing : Similar to tractors D. 77/536/CEE.

• A 2.-Superstructure tests :Hydrulic tests on roll over suporting structure (arch pillars)similar to ISO 3471, Earth moving machinery.1.-Lateral: Force and deflection tests.2.-Vertical and longitudinal: Force tests.

• B.- Body work modification:1.-Decreasing the size of inside window´s glass.2.-Reinforcing passangers side and roof of bodywork.

• C.- Seat belts system:1.-Binding its installation and use, avoiding intrusion inpassanger space.
